Associations to the word «Cyanohydrin»

Wiktionary

CYANOHYDRIN, noun. (chemistry) Any compound having both a hydroxy and a cyanide functional group, especially one having these groups attached to the same carbon atom.

Dictionary definition

CYANOHYDRIN, noun. Any organic compound in which the cyano radical -CN and the hydroxyl radical -OH are attached to the same carbon atom.
